About The Position

The DSA Engineer II will be responsible for developing methods and performing analyses to demonstrate that the SMR-300 satisfies its safety and licensing requirements. These types of analyses include evaluations of the reactor core, reactor coolant system, engineered safety features, containment, and radiological releases associated with anticipated operational occurrences (AOOs) and design basis accidents (DBAs). Additionally, the DSA group is responsible for the development, verification, and validation of the computer codes used in these analyses.
